What Exactly is an M3U Playlist and Why Does it Matter?
An M3U playlist is essentially a standard text file containing a list of URLs pointing to streaming media (TV channels, radio stations, and video files). When you upload this file to an IPTV player, the player reads these links and presents them to you as an organized channel list.
The popularity of the M3U format in 2025 is due to its sheer simplicity and universal nature. It works across almost every major operating system and streaming device—a massive benefit when you consider the variety of gadgets in the typical North American home, from Smart TVs to Firesticks.
M3U vs. M3U8: Is There a Difference?
While you may encounter both extensions, the function is largely the same. The .m3u8 format specifically uses UTF-8 encoding and is often preferred for HTTP Live Streaming (HLS), making it common for live TV feeds. Practically speaking, if your IPTV provider gives you a link ending in .m3u or .m3u8, you will follow the exact same loading procedure. You don’t need to overthink it; your player will handle the difference.

Quick Installation Guides
For Firestick/Android: Simply navigate to the device’s App Store and search for the chosen player. If you use TiviMate, you will often need the Downloader App to sideload it, but Smarters Pro is usually available directly.
For Smart TVs: Search the TV’s application store (LG Content Store or Samsung App Store). Be aware that apps like Smart IPTV or IBO Player are often free to download but require a small, one-time payment to “activate” the app on your TV and permanently load your M3U Playlist. This small fee is worth the convenience.
Step 3: Loading Your M3U Link and Enjoying Instant Access
This is where the magic happens. Once your player is installed, all you need is the M3U link you secured in Step 1. The general process is universal, though the button names may vary slightly.
Locate the “Add Playlist” Option: Open your player. Look for a large “+” icon, or a menu option called “Add Playlist,” “Load External Source,” or “Add User.”
Choose the URL Method: The best method is always to load the link via URL (sometimes called “Xtream Codes” or “Remote Playlist”). This means if the channels change, your player automatically updates.
Paste the URL: Paste your full M3U Playlist URL (the one ending with .m3u or .m3u8) directly into the field.
Name Your List: Give it a memorable name (e.g., “FalconTV Premium” or “US Sports”).
Confirm and Wait: Hit “Save” or “Connect.” Your player will download the channel list, and you should see all your channels—fully organized and ready to stream—populate within seconds
